Potato dumplings stuffed with minced liver sausage and served with sauerkraut or bacon cream sauce. A hearty Saarland comfort dish with rural roots.
A ring-shaped pork sausage, often grilled or pan-fried, traditionally linked to Saarland butcheries and commonly served with potato salad or bread.
Dandelion salad dressed with bacon, onion and vinegar, sometimes with egg or croutons. A classic spring dish in Saarland and neighbouring regions.

Moderate for Germany: hotels and dining are usually cheaper than in Munich or Frankfurt, while public transport and everyday costs are fairly standard.
Service is usually not included. Round up or leave about 5-10% in restaurants, round up taxi fares, and leave small change in cafés for table service.
